{Kindness Is Always Fashionable}

Yesterday I was watching the Nate Berkus show and fashion designer, Rachel Roy, was one of his guests. She talked about how to use trendy faux-fashion accessories to make a style statement, as well as how to dress your home for less. Additionally she talked about a tote {this is when my ears perked up because I'm a sucker for canvas tote bags, especially if they benefit a charity} that she designed called The Pakistan Tote. She decided to design the charitable tote for the monsoons that left one-fifth of Pakistan submerged in water in July and 100% of the proceeds will go to the U.S. Fund for UNICEF’s disaster relief efforts.
